*** This bug is a duplicate of bug 807175 *** https://bugs.launchpad.net/bugs/807175 This bug was fixed in the package linux - 2.6.32-33.70 --- linux (2.6.32-33.70) lucid-proposed; urgency=low [Steve Conklin] * Release Tracking Bug - LP: #807175 [ Upstream Kernel Changes ] * Revert x86: Flush TLB if PGD entry is changed in i386 PAE mode - LP: #805209 linux (2.6.32-33.69) lucid-proposed; urgency=low [Steve Conklin] * Release Tracking Bug - LP: #802554 [ Upstream Kernel Changes ] * Revert af_unix: Only allow recv on connected seqpacket sockets. linux (2.6.32-33.68) lucid-proposed; urgency=low [ Steve Conklin ] * Release Tracking Bug - LP: #798305 * Fix abi directory linux (2.6.32-33.67) lucid-proposed; urgency=low [ Upstream Kernel Changes ] * Revert iwlagn: Support new 5000 microcode. linux (2.6.32-33.66) lucid-proposed; urgency=low [ Brad Figg ] * Release Tracking Bug - LP: #794098 [ Upstream Kernel Changes ] * Revert xhci: Fix full speed bInterval encoding. * Revert USB: xhci - fix math in xhci_get_endpoint_interval() * Revert USB: xhci - fix unsafe macro definitions linux (2.6.32-33.65) lucid-proposed; urgency=low [ Upstream Kernel Changes ] * xhci: Fix full speed bInterval encoding. - LP: #792959 linux (2.6.32-33.64) lucid-proposed; urgency=low [ Herton R. Krzesinski ] * Release Tracking Bug - LP: #789325 [ Leann Ogasawara ] * SAUCE: (no-up) Fix up KVM: VMX: Fix host userspace gsbase corruption - LP: #787675 [ Thomas Schlichter ] * SAUCE: vesafb: mtrr module parameter is uint, not bool - LP: #778043 [ Tim Gardner ] * Revert (pre-stable): input: Support Clickpad devices in ClickZone mode - LP: #780588 [ Upstream Kernel Changes ] * Revert GFS2: Fix writing to non-page aligned gfs2_quota structures - LP: #780588 * Revert mmc: build fix: mmc_pm_notify is only available with CONFIG_PM=y - LP: #780588 * Revert mmc: fix all hangs related to mmc/sd card insert/removal during suspend/resume - LP: #780588 * Revert econet: fix CVE-2010-3848 - LP: #780588 * Revert dell-laptop: Add another Dell laptop family to the DMI whitelist - LP: #780588 * Revert dell-laptop: Add another Dell laptop family to the DMI whitelist - LP: #780588 * Revert xen: set max_pfn_mapped to the last pfn mapped * cifs: always do is_path_accessible check in cifs_mount - LP: #770050 * video: sn9c102: world-wirtable sysfs files - LP: #770050 * UBIFS: restrict world-writable debugfs files - LP: #770050 * NET: cdc-phonet, handle empty phonet header - LP: #770050 * x86: Fix a bogus unwind annotation in lib/semaphore_32.S - LP: #770050 * tioca: Fix assignment from incompatible pointer warnings - LP: #770050 * mca.c: Fix cast from integer to pointer warning - LP: #770050 * ramfs: fix memleak on no-mmu arch - LP: #770050 * MAINTAINERS: update STABLE BRANCH info - LP: #770050 * UBIFS: fix oops when R/O file-system is fsync'ed - LP: #770050 * x86, cpu: AMD errata checking framework - LP: #770050 * x86, cpu: Clean up AMD erratum 400 workaround - LP: #770050 * x86, AMD: Set ARAT feature on AMD processors - LP: #770050 * x86, amd: Disable GartTlbWlkErr when BIOS forgets it - LP: #770050 * USB: ftdi_sio: Added IDs for CTI USB Serial Devices - LP: #770050 * USB: ftdi_sio: add PID for OCT DK201 docking station - LP: #770050 * USB: ftdi_sio: add ids for Hameg HO720 and HO730 - LP: #770050 * USB: option: Add new ONDA vendor id and product id for ONDA MT825UP - LP: #770050 * USB: option: Added support for Samsung GT-B3730/GT-B3710 LTE USB modem. - LP: #770050 * next_pidmap: fix overflow condition - LP: #770050 * proc: do proper range check on readdir offset - LP: #770050 * USB: EHCI: unlink unused QHs when the controller is stopped - LP: #770050 * USB: fix formatting of SuperSpeed endpoints in /proc/bus/usb/devices - LP: #770050 * USB: xhci - fix unsafe macro definitions - LP: #770050 * USB: xhci - fix math in xhci_get_endpoint_interval() - LP: #770050 * x86, cpu: Fix regression in AMD errata checking code - LP: #770050 * Linux 2.6.32.39 - LP: #770050 * fs/partitions/ldm.c: fix oops caused by corrupted partition table, CVE-2011-1017 - LP: #771382 - CVE-2011-1017 * drm/i915: set DIDL using the ACPI video output device _ADR method return. - LP: #775547 * drm/radeon/kms: MC vram map needs to be = pci aperture size - LP: #775547 * drm/radeon/kms: make sure blit addr masks are 64 bit - LP: #775547 * drm/radeon/kms: fix handling of tex lookup disable in cs checker on r2xx - LP: #775547 * drm/i915: Free hardware status page on unload when physically mapped - LP: #775547 * drm/i915/overlay: Ensure that the reg_bo is in the GTT prior to writing.
